基于陀螺理论的振动压实机械的力学特性和性能

摘    要:运用陀螺理论对振动压实机械的力学特性进行分析,阐明了振动压实机械产生陀螺力矩的原因,认为陀螺效应对振动机械的危害不仅使其部件受损,而且使整机性能下降。给出在工程机械设计、运用中消除和利用陀螺力矩的原则。应用实例表明,它能为振动压实机械的研制提供新的思路和理论依据。

Dynamic charateristics and capability of vibratian road roller based on peg-top theory

Abstract:There is peg-top effect in vibration road roller. This effect has a big influence on roller dynamic characteristics, it not only damages components, but also reduce roller's working performance. The reason of producing peg-top moment was analyzed, the measures to elimate peg-top moment were presented. An application example proves that this method can improve (roller's) working performance.
